  • MEET LUCAS PAGE: A DETECTIVE WHO SEES CRIME FROM A DIFFERENT ANGLE... 'A great plot, a great setting, and even better characters - I loved this' Lee Child 'Told at a ferocious pace in staccato prose, this thriller truly gets the blood racing' Daily Mail Severely injured on a case, Page retired from the FBI to become a professor. But now his friend has been killed by a sniper in New York and Page's extraordinary mind is needed urgently. The shot that killed the man should have been impossible: in the middle of a blizzard, down a busy New York avenue, into a moving car. But it happened. Only Page can work out the science behind the shot, the geometry that reveals the killer's location. The logic that says the shooter has killed like this before. And will do it again, and again, until they are stopped ... 'A page-turner painted with soaring prose' Gregg Hurwitz 'Relevant, smart and action-packed' Christopher Brookmyre
